Check out this video showing a dolphin with a hook and line embedded/tangled in one of its pectoral fins, approaching a diver, then waiting patiently while the diver cuts the line and attempts to remove the hook. Kudos to diver Keller Laros and videographer Martina S. Wing. Amazing!
